#502110 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#502110 is composed of 31.4% red, 12.9% green and 6.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 58.8% magenta, 80% yellow and 68.6% black. It has a hue angle of 15.9 degrees, a saturation of 66.7% and a lightness of 18.8%. #502110 color hex could be obtained by blending #a04220 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#663300.

#502110 color description : Very dark orange [Brown tone].

#502110 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#502110 has RGB values of R:80, G:33, B:16 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.59, Y:0.8, K:0.69. Its decimal value is 5251344.

Shades and Tints of #502110

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0f0603 is the darkest color, while #fffefd is the lightest one.

Tones of #502110

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#322f2e is the less saturated color, while #5f1a01 is the most saturated one.
